The purpose of formal charges is to compare the difference between the number of valence electrons in the free atom and the number of electrons the atom “owns” when it is bonded. The smaller the difference, the “happier” (more stable) the atom is. The atom owns all of the lone pair (non-bonding) …

Geometry of Molecules. Molecular geometry, also known as the molecular structure, is the three-dimensional structure or arrangement of atoms in a molecule. Understanding the molecular structure of a compound can help determine the polarity, reactivity, phase of matter, color, magnetism, as well as the biological activity.3.7: Geometry and Dipole Moment. The Lewis structure of XeF4 shows that xenon (Xe) is the central atom bonded to four fluorine (F) atoms. The XeF4 molecule has two lone pairs of electrons on the central xenon atom. A Lewis diagram shows how the valence electrons are distributed around the atoms in a molecule. Shared pairs of electrons are drawn as lines between atoms, while lone pairs of electrons are drawn as dots next to atoms. Count the total number of valence electrons in the molecule or polyatomic ion. (For example, H 2 O has 2x1 + 6 = 8 valence electrons, CCl 4 has 4 + 4x7 = 32 valence electrons.) For anions, add one valence electron for each unit of negative charge; for cations, subtract one electron for each unit of positive ...
